1

私は ES6 の新しい構造化機能を試していますが、それを理解することも、機能させることもできません。

var test = {
    testme: "asd",
    funcA: function() {
       console.log("A");
   }
};
var [ testme, funcA ] = test;
console.log(testme);
console.log(funcA);

コンソールに表示されることを期待していました"asd"function() { ... }undefined両方に表示されます。

Firefox 28.0 の使用

4

1 に答える 1

2

オブジェクトを分解する場合は、オブジェクトの構造を使用する必要があります。

var {testme, funcA} = test;
于 2014-03-21T16:04:25.347 に答える